J.B. Hunt Transport Services Navigates a Challenging Quarter Amid Mixed Earnings Landscape
J.B. Hunt Transport Services, one of the leading logistics and transportation companies in North America, faces a challenging financial landscape as it reports its first-quarter earnings. Despite exceeding analysts' expectations for revenue and operating income, the company experiences a notable 6% drop in its stock price. This decline is particularly significant given that both metrics, while surpassing forecasts, reflect a decrease compared to the previous year. This downturn underscores the broader struggles within the trucking and transportation sector, which is grappling with a fluctuating market and changing demand patterns.
Amidst these challenges, J.B. Hunt's performance highlights the complexities of the current economic environment.
